Darcy Brown (born May 29, 1986) is a former professional Canadian football fullback and tight end formerly of the Edmonton Eskimos of the Canadian Football League. He was drafted by the Hamilton Tiger-Cats in the first round of the 2009 CFL Draft. He played CIS football for the Saint Mary's Huskies.

Early years[edit]

Brown went to The Woodlands School, where he played varsity football for four years.
